Painting tiles without painting tiles

Last month we dedicated a week to sharing three wonderful, distinct artists. And now we’re doing it again. Today’s artist, Rachael Tarravechia, hails from NYC and has a knack for painting tiles. But when I say painting tiles I don’t mean decorating tiles themselves, I mean painting tiles like the fabulous Adriana Varejรฃo paints tiles.

Intensely colourful spaces fill Tarravechia’s canvases, each displaying empty rooms recently vacated and lovingly lived in. And for Tile Addicts, the blessing of her works is that many of them feature tile. Vintage sinks with coloured backsplashes, mosaic floors, and funky bathtubs are all here.

Hot pinks are the focus of many scenes, with bold toilets, towels, or sofas each adding a punchy detail. There is a rich, warm haze about each painting that is immensely comforting and filled with personality. Fabulously designed kitchens, bathrooms, bedrooms, and living spaces demonstrate her stylish eye with her clear love for tile gracing each artwork.

Playful, joyful, vibrant, and dripping with youthful, retro style, these artworks are some to remember.
